What is a Self-Cleaning Robot Vacuum? A self-cleaning robot vacuum is an automated cleaning device set to navigate and clean different floor types without human intervention. Unlike traditional vacuum, these robotics incorporate innovative technology that enables them to draw up their environment, find obstacles, and go back to a charging station. The self-cleaning feature refers to the automated upkeep of the vacuum's dustbin, brushes, and filters, ensuring ideal efficiency without manual cleaning. How Does a Self-Cleaning Robot Vacuum Work? Self-cleaning robot vacuums use a mix of sensors, algorithms, and computer vision technology to run efficiently. Here's a breakdown of their primary parts: Navigation System: Lidar: Light Detection and Ranging innovation is utilized for mapping and navigation. Infrared Sensors: These sensors help the vacuum find challenges and prevent accidents. Filtration System: HEPA Filters: Many have High-Efficiency Particulate Air filters to catch allergens and great particles, improving air quality. Self-Cleaning Mechanism: Auto-Empty Station: Some models have a docking station that instantly empties the vacuum's dustbin into a bigger container, which can hold debris for several weeks. Brush Cleaning: Certain designs incorporate mechanisms to clean up the brushes instantly, decreasing upkeep frequency. Smart Features: Mobile App Integration: Control and monitor the vacuum remotely by means of smartphone apps. Voice Control: Compatible with smart home systems, permitting users to initiate cleaning with voice commands. Benefits of Self-Cleaning Robot Vacuums Self-cleaning robot vacuums boast numerous advantages that make them an appealing option for contemporary families: 1. Convenience Hands-Free Cleaning: These robotics can run on schedules, allowing users to set them to clean while they are away. Less Maintenance: The self-cleaning functions lower the requirement for routine manual emptying and brush cleaning. 2. Time-Saving Effective Cleaning: Equipped with smart navigation, these vacuums can effectively cover big areas, saving time compared to standard vacuuming. 3. Enhanced Cleaning Capabilities Advanced Filtration: HEPA filters trap irritants, making them suitable for allergy sufferers. Smart Mapping: The capability to create effective cleaning courses makes sure that no location is ignored. 4. Modern Integration Smart Home Compatibility: Many designs flawlessly incorporate with existing clever home systems, improving user experience. 5. Cost-Effectiveness Decreased Cleaning Costs: Investing in a self-cleaning robot vacuum can decrease the frequency of expert cleaning services. Maintenance Requirements While self-cleaning vacuums reduce cleaning frequency, users should still consider the upkeep of the dustbin and filters based on the design's requirements. FAQs 1. Do self-cleaning robot vacuums truly tidy well?Yes, self-cleaning robot vacuums can efficiently clean up different floor types when geared up with good innovation and functions. However, their cleaning effectiveness can differ amongst different brand names and designs. 2. How frequently do I need to empty the auto-empty station?The auto-empty stations of self-cleaning vacuums typically need to be emptied every couple of weeks, depending on use and the particles in your home. 3. Are self-cleaning robot vacuums worth the investment?For numerous users, the time conserved and lowered effort required for cleaning make self-cleaning robot vacuums a worthwhile investment, specifically in hectic families. 4. Can self-cleaning robot vacuums be managed through smartphone?Yes, many models enable users to control them through a smart device app, setting schedules, keeping track of cleaning status, and tailoring cleaning modes.
